Using Text Formatting Tricks

For those who prefer not to install additional apps or keyboards, there are some text formatting tricks that can be used to create color effects:

  1. Emoji Combination: While WhatsApp does not support direct text coloring, you can use emojis creatively to simulate colored text. For example, you can use the ⭐ (star) or ✨ (sparkling star) emojis to highlight important words in your messages.
  2. Bold and Italic Text: WhatsApp allows you to format text as bold or italic by adding special characters before and after the text:

    • To make text bold, add an asterisk (*) on both sides of the word or phrase.
    • To make text italic, add an underscore (_) on both sides of the word or phrase.
